Job description

Quincy, Massachusetts, Bristol RI or Cranston RI,

Saab Inc., Autonomous and Undersea Systems division is seeking an innovative and experienced Electrical Engineer to support our growing team working on Autonomous Underwater Vehicles (AUVs) and Remotely Operated Vehicles (ROVs). This position spans many Electrical Engineering topics and is the perfect position for anyone looking at a wide array of design challenges. Our AUVs, UUVs, and ROVs span AC power (shore and charging equipment), DC power (battery systems and conversion), sensor integration, and electromechanical (propulsion, motors, servos, actuators) integration. This is a hands‑on position with the chance to build, test, and integrate the designs you work on. This position will sit in our Quincy, MA facility.

An Electrical Engineering position for anyone interested in designing, developing, or modifying AC, DC, linear, analog, digital, acoustic, or sensor designs in subsea applications. This person will help determine design approaches and parameters. They will analyze operating data, develop and conduct tests, and draw conclusions or make design decisions based on results. They will be responsible for selecting components and equipment based on requirements, specifications, and reliability. They will also support the interdisciplinary development team with their expertise to guide system level decisions.
